Description

The AddOn Ciena® XCVR-S80W53-100-I-AO is a high-performance, TAA-compliant 10GBase-DWDM SFP+ transceiver engineered for reliable, long-haul data transmission up to 100 km over single-mode fiber (SMF). Operating at a 1535.04 nm wavelength within the C-Band 100 GHz grid, this hot-pluggable transceiver ensures seamless interoperability and is 100% compatible with the equivalent Ciena® module.

Designed for demanding environments, it supports industrial temperature ranges (-40 °C to 85 °C) and integrates Digital Optical Monitoring (DOM) for real-time performance diagnostics. Compliant with SFF-8432 and SFF-8472 standards, it’s ideal for 10 GbE DWDM links, 8G/10G Fibre Channel, and metro, access, or enterprise network deployments. Specification Details
Brand AddOn
SKU XCVR-S80W53-100-I-AO
Compatibility Ciena® XCVR-S80W53-100-I
Form Factor SFP+
Data Rate 10.3125 Gb/s
Interface Duplex LC
Fiber Type Single-Mode Fiber (SMF)
Wavelength 1535.04 nm (C-Band, ITU Channel 53)
Channel Spacing 100 GHz
Distance Up to 100 km
Transmitter Power +1.0 dBm – +4.0 dBm
Receiver Sensitivity ≤ -26 dBm
Receiver Overload -7.0 dBm
Extinction Ratio ≥ 9 dB
Optical Return Loss Tolerance 21 dB
DOM Support Yes
Operating Temperature -40 °C – 85 °C (Industrial)
Compliance SFF-8432, SFF-8472, IEEE 802.3-2005 10GBASE-ZR, TAA, RoHS 2.0
Hot-Pluggable Yes
Applications 8G/10G Fibre Channel, 10G DWDM Ethernet, Access, Metro, Enterprise
